Understanding Ethereum
Ethereum is a decentralized platform that runs smart contracts: applications that run exactly as programmed without any possibility of downtime, fraud, or third-party interference. It is the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ization, after Bitcoin.

Technical Analysis
Technical analysis involves studying historical market data, such as price and volume, to identify patterns and trends. Here are some key technical indicators to consider when analyzing ETH:
- Volume: High trading volume indicates strong interest in the asset, which can be a sign of a potential buying opportunity.
- Price Patterns: Identifying patterns such as head and shoulders, triangles, and flags can help predict future price movements.
- Support and Resistance Levels: These levels indicate where the price is likely to reverse or continue its trend.
- Relative Strength Index (RSI): This indicator measures the speed and change of price movements, helping to identify overbought or oversold conditions.
Economic Factors
Economic factors can significantly impact the price of ETH. Here are some key economic indicators to consider:
- Inflation: High inflation can lead to a decrease in the value of fiat currencies, making cryptocurrencies like ETH more attractive.
- Interest Rates: Lower interest rates can encourage investors to seek higher returns in alternative assets, such as cryptocurrencies.
- Government Policies: Changes in government policies towards cryptocurrencies can have a significant impact on their value.
Market Sentiment
Market sentiment plays a crucial role in determining the best time to buy ETH. Here are some factors to consider:
- Media Coverage: Positive media coverage can boost investor confidence and drive up prices.
- Whale Activity: Large investors, known as “whales,” can significantly impact the market by buying or selling large amounts of ETH.
- Community Support: A strong and supportive community can contribute to the long-term success of a cryptocurrency.
